Antibody Discovery Software for Emerging Biotechs

Antibody discovery software refers to a category of applications that are designed to assist scientists in the management of data, samples, analyses and workflows during the antibody discovery process. Antibody discovery software can be used to manage and streamline specific discovery processes such as screening and characterization to gain efficiencies and accelerate scientific research. The software is often integrated with other lab software to cover the full spectrum of data management, collaboration, and reporting requirements that biotechs require. Below we take a closer look at three broad and widely used categories of antibody discovery software. 

Electronic Notebooks for Antibody Discovery

Electronic lab notebooks, or ELNs, are digital versions of traditional lab notebooks and are used to document, organize, and share the vast amount of experiments that are conducted during the antibody discovery process. ELNs vary widely in features and complexity. Some are simple applications not unlike a wordprocessing software while others provide a multitude of data management functionality. 

One of the key advantages of using a purpose-built ELN (as opposed to a note-taking or word processing application) is the ability of the ELN to provide version control and structured review/sign-off processes and capture these details in an auditable record. This is crucial for both internal data governance and regulatory submissions.   

An ELN can help with:

  • Experiment Documentation: Document experiments including the methods used, the date and time of each step, the reagents used, and the results obtained.
  • Protocol management: Store and share protocols for different experimental procedures, such as cell culture, purification, and characterization.
  • Collaboration and data sharing: Facilitate collaboration among different research groups and enable data sharing among team members.
  • Audit trail: Maintain an audit trail of all submitted and reviewed notebooks and changes to included data.

Sample Management Software for Antibody Discovery

Sample management software is used by scientists to track, manage and organize the large numbers of samples and related data that are created in the search for novel antibodies. The software is used for managing the full lifecycle of samples- from their initial registration and storage to their use in experiments and capture of results. In addition to tracking and managing samples, sample management software can also help with managing lab inventory to ensure scientists have the supplies they need to conduct experiments.

Sample management software can help with:

  • Sample inventory management: Capture the registration, storage, derivatives, and archiving of each sample. Register samples with their associated metadata such as their source, collection date, and other details.
  • Organization: Organize samples by project or other criteria making it easy to find and retrieve specific samples. Track the location and storage of each sample. 
  • Data management: Unify samples with their assay results and store this data in a central repository.
  • Security and compliance: Sample management software can be used to ensure the security and confidentiality of samples by implementing user access controls and data encryption.
  • Sample archiving: Sample management software can be used to archive samples for long-term storage, ensuring that they are accessible for future use. 
  • Sample data integration: Sample management software can be used to integrate sample data with other data generated in the laboratory

LIMS Software for Antibody Discovery

A LIMS, or Laboratory Information Management System, is a commonly used antibody and biologics discovery software that helps researchers manage, organize, and analyze the vast amount of data that is generated during the antibody discovery process. In general, a LIMS helps scientists track the progress of experiments, capture the results, and store data in a central database. Often the LIMS will also include visualization/analysis tools. This allows researchers to easily access and analyze the data, which can help them identify potential antibodies and make more informed decisions about which ones to pursue further.

LIMS software can help with:

  • Sample tracking and management: Track samples from the point of collection to the final analysis, ensuring proper handling and storage.
  • Data management: Manage and analyze large amounts of data generated during the antibody discovery process
  • Workflow management: Streamline and automate the different steps in the antibody discovery process, such as cell culture, purification, and characterization.
  • Collaboration and data sharing: Facilitate collaboration among different research groups and enable data sharing among team members.
  • Quality control: Ensure that the data generated during the discovery process meets established quality control standards.
  • Reporting and visualization: Generate reports and visualizations of the data generated during the discovery process, making it easier to understand and communicate results.
